NAME
dbf_no_kjb - (MACRO) Debug printing of floating point
SYNOPSIS
#include "l/l_sys_debug.h"

void dbf_no_kjb(double float_num);
DESCRIPTION
This macro prints a floating point number in fixed format, along with the
variable name, file, and line number, on standard error. KJB library
facilities are not used. This routine is thus normally used only to help
debug the lowest level KJB library routines (all in "l") in conjunction with
other code (so that kjb_debug_level) does not need to be set/reset.
